USF Holds On Late To Defeat Holy Names

SAN FRANCISCO (AP) -- Cody Doolin scored 20 points and grabbed 10 rebounds as San Francisco held off a late rally by Holy Names to take an 89-86 on Wednesday night.

The Dons (3-3) had a 24-point lead early in the second half but watched as the Hawks (3-7) rallied on 60.6 percent shooting to close the gap to a point with 5.2 seconds left.

San Francisco's Michael Williams hit two free throws with 3.9 seconds to go and the Dons quickly fouled Holy Names' Stephan Tee, who went on to miss his two free throw tries.

Williams, Moustapha Diarra and Cole Dickerson each added 13 points for the Dons while Perris Blackwell scored 11 points and pulled down 13 rebounds.

The Hawks' David Scott led the game with 30 points while Johnas Street added 16 and Tee 11.

San Francisco finished with 59.6 percent shooting and outrebounded the Hawks 43-22.
